如何将PSC文件还原为MySQL数据库
1. 简介
在开始教你如何将PSC文件还原为MySQL数据库之前,我们先来了解一下PSC文件和MySQL数据库的概念。
- PSC文件(Portable Security Container)是一种加密的数据库文件格式,用于存储和传输数据。它可以包含多个表和表之间的关系,通常用于数据备份和迁移。
- MySQL是一个流行的关系型数据库管理系统,它提供了强大的功能和性能,并广泛用于各种应用程序。
在本文中,我们将通过以下步骤来实现将PSC文件还原为MySQL数据库:
- 解密PSC文件
- 创建MySQL数据库
- 创建表结构
- 导入数据
2. 流程图
flowchart TD
A[解密PSC文件] --> B[创建MySQL数据库]
B --> C[创建表结构]
C --> D[导入数据]
3. 详细步骤
3.1 解密PSC文件
首先,我们需要解密PSC文件,以便能够读取其中的数据。下面是解密PSC文件的代码示例:
```python
# 使用加密算法解密PSC文件
def decrypt_psc_file(psc_file_path, decrypted_file_path):
# 解密算法的实现
# ...
# 调用解密函数
decrypt_psc_file('encrypted.psc', 'decrypted.psc')
#### 3.2 创建MySQL数据库
接下来,我们需要创建一个MySQL数据库,以便将解密后的数据导入其中。下面是创建MySQL数据库的代码示例:
```markdown
```sql
-- 创建数据库
CREATE DATABASE mydatabase;
#### 3.3 创建表结构
在创建数据库后,我们需要为解密后的数据创建相应的表结构。根据PSC文件中的表结构信息,我们可以使用以下代码示例来创建表:
```markdown
```sql
-- 使用CREATE TABLE语句创建表
CREATE TABLE tablename (
column1 datatype,
column2 datatype,
...
);
#### 3.4 导入数据
最后,我们需要将解密后的数据导入到MySQL数据库中的相应表中。可以使用以下代码示例来完成此操作:
```markdown
```sql
-- 使用INSERT INTO语句导入数据
INSERT INTO tablename (column1, column2, ...)
VALUES (value1, value2, ...);
### 4. 甘特图
```mermaid
gantt
dateFormat YYYY-MM-DD
title 将PSC文件还原为MySQL数据库
section 解密PSC文件
解密PSC文件 :done, 2021-10-01, 1d
section 创建MySQL数据库
创建MySQL数据库 :done, 2021-10-02, 1d
section 创建表结构
创建表结构 :done, 2021-10-03, 2d
section 导入数据
导入数据 :done, 2021-10-05, 2d
5. 总结
通过以上步骤,我们可以将PSC文件还原为MySQL数据库。首先,我们解密PSC文件,然后创建MySQL数据库和表结构,最后将数据导入到数据库中。这样,我们就成功地完成了将PSC文件还原为MySQL数据库的过程。
希望本文对你有所帮助,祝你在开发工作中取得成功!